[AI summary unavailable — showing source text] TABLE OF CONTENTS: Title I: Authorization Title II: Other Provisions Nuclear Regulatory Commission Authorization Act for Fiscal Year 1999 - Title I: Authorization - Authorizes appropriations from the Nuclear Waste Fund for FY 1999 for: (1) the Nuclear Regulatory Commission (NRC); and (2) the NRC Office of Inspector General. (Sec. 102) Allocates such appropriations among: (1) Nuclear Reactor Safety; (2) Nuclear Materials Safety; (3) Nuclear Waste Safety; (4) Common Defense and Security and International Involvement; (5) Protecting the Environment; and (6) Management and Support. Restricts the NRC from using more than one percent of such allocations to make grants and enter into cooperative agreements with organizations such as universities, State and local governments, and not-for-profit institutions. Mandates NRC notification to the Congress as a prerequisite to specified reallocations. Restricts the use of Nuclear Waste Fund appropriations solely to NRC high-level nuclear waste activities.
